Despite all the advantages a hot tub offers, some homeowners are hesitant to install the systems due to water usage. Hot tubs require a lot of water and increase your water bill.


Understand ways you can use to conserve hot tub water.


1. Clean Your Filters Regularly


A water filter is essential in all hot tubs. This equipment removes dust, debris, dead insects, and leaves from the water, ensuring it remains clean.


With time, the dirt may clog your water filter, reducing its efficiency. As a result, your water can start becoming dirty quickly, forcing you to change the water regularly.


Changing your hot tub water too often leads to wastage. The best way to prevent this issue is by cleaning your filter after two or three weeks.


When cleaning your hot tub filter, sprinkle it with water using a hose to remove the dislodged dirt. You can also clean the filter with a filter cleaning solution. During the process, check whether the filter has any signs of damage and replace it if necessary.


2. Check for Leaks


Your hot tub may begin leaking when the cover shell cracks. Plumbing system issues may also cause leaks in your hot tub.


To know if your system has a leaking problem, check if the water level in your hot tub is rapidly decreasing without proper explanation. Also, check whether the area around your tub is constantly wet.


Once you notice your hot tub has a leaking problem, call a professional to identify the exact cause and repair it. If you ignore the problem, the gradual leaks can make the water level go below the recommended level, forcing you to add water in your hot tub regularly.


3. Cover Your Hot Tub


One of the major causes of hot tub water loss is evaporation. The best way to prevent water loss is by covering your hot tub with a quality tub cover when not in use. These covers have strong straps, long perimeter aprons, tight seals, and thick foam cores to ensure no water escapes. Besides preventing water loss, the hot tub cover also prevents water contamination.


You may also want to consider a thermal cover for covering your hot tub. This type of cover helps to prevent water loss while retaining heat in the hot tub increasing energy efficiency.


When choosing a hot tub cover, look at its quality. Also, buy a cover that properly fits the tub to ensure it doesn't leave space for the water to escape.


For the hot tub cover to serve you for a long time, take good care of it. If the cover becomes worn out, consider replacing it.


4. Aim Jets Deliberately


Your hot tub's jets play a major role in enhancing your spa experience. Modern hot tubs come with powerful motors to propel the jets and enhance your experience further. If the nozzles are not directed below the waterline, some water may spill out.


People usually don't take this issue seriously since they think spilled water cannot cause significant water loss, but that is not the case. As time goes by, the spillage may reduce the water level in your hot tub.


The best way to deal with this issue is to adjust the nozzles to aim straight ahead.
